Back on topic, congrats to your son! That is a great achievement to be proud of. He joins the ranks of Neil Armstrong, Jim Lovell, President Gerald Ford, Mike Rowe (yep, the guy from Dirty Jobs is an Eagle Scout), Steven Spielberg (yep, he is also one), Sam Walton, and many other notable figures in history. And of course, now your son.
That is truly an accomplishment. If I recall correctly, only 3 or so of every 100 boys who joins the scouts make it to that rank. Less than 1% of all the males in the US are Eagle Scouts. I think that is a noteworthy accomplishment and he should be very proud of himself for it.
